Adelaide was surprised herself at her brother's reaction to the armour, but even if no-one else realised, she knew there would be alternate motives there. No doubt Lionel was muttering insults or threats under his breath and Jamie was returning them. The two hated one another and the armour was not a reconciliation, even Adelaide could see that. She shook her head sadly at her brother's attitude towards this whole affair. He would never understand that in order for him to sit safely on the throne, he needed to befriend the Winslers. But as far as that went, it would never happen whilst Lord Winsler was alive. It would be in his best interests to be on better terms with Jamie and Kervall. Unfortunately, Lionel was too caught up with the fighting of the Winsler boys. Foolish. The testosterone would continually be running high throughout the time that the two Houses stayed here. He would never understand and that was his downfall. Adelaide's only hoped that she listened to her ideas and thoughts on politics when he was crowned, until then she would sit in silence and know her place.

Smiling at the revealing of the Greyhardt's gift, she nodding her head in approval at each of the family. She hadn't expected anything else from them. The Wolfs were the sort of the people who loved the outdoors, loved riding, sailing and everything they could get their hands on. Although she would never even get to set foot upon the gift, she was appreciative of it. At least it would get Lionel out of her hair. Surprisingly, she was fairly enjoying the arrival of the families. But her happiness was short-lived when she heard her mother slump in her chair. Giggles ran throughout the throne room and she settled the families with a dark look, before hurrying to her feet and her mother's side. "Mother?" She whispered, taking her hand in her own. Lionel's face was a picture. Embarrassed more than anything else, but he tried to cover it up by asking Raban to join him. Another glare was shot his way, as she knelt beside her mother's chair. It was clear that Morgana had only fainted, but Adelaide loved her mother and would not leave her.

Clearing her throat, she stood, shaking her hair back and glancing around the throne with her dark eyes. She spoke in her gentle, soft voice. "Perhaps now would be a good time to take leave and prepare for the feast?" She suggested, aiming her question directly at Lionel, though she looked around at everyone else in the throne room, holding her head high. You'd be proud of me now mother. But her words fell on deaf ears, as Lionel had already ushered everyone out of the throne room, for pure embarrassment more than anything else. Shaking her head, she left her mother in the hands of her maid and the Wilding she hired as well. Setting her brother with a hard look, she swept from the room quickly, glad to get away.
